Examples of frequently asked questions and / or exercises

1. Language, language and communication have been analysed from different theoretical perspectives that have emphasised various characteristics of human communication. Analysis of the different theories or approaches that have described the linguistic phenomenon, taking into account the multimodal, social and cognitive nature of language and the influences exerted by different linguistic ideologies.

2. Analysis of the development of language in the deaf and hearing child, taking into account the different theories of language and describes the various stages starting from the prelinguistic period, exploring the role of the body and more specifically gesture in the construction of the first forms of symbolic communication.

3. Explore the bio-psychosocial perspective in the care of people with disabilities as proposed by the UN Convention for the Equal of Opportunities for Persons with Disabilities, taking into account the enabling and educational role played by the speech therapist and analysing the possible advantages and/or disadvantages of overcoming an exclusively pathological perspective.
